Which country has a Bible on its flag?

The Dominican Republic flag is quartered with a white cross. It is blue in the upper left and lower right and red in the lower left and upper right. In the center of the white cross, it has an open Bible and a gold cross as part of its detailed coat of arms. In Spanish, beneath the Bible are the words "God, Fatherland, Liberty".
